7701377153 has 2 divisors, whose sum is σ = 7701377154. Its totient is φ = 7701377152.
The previous prime is 7701377119. The next prime is 7701377227. The reversal of 7701377153 is 3517731077.
It is a weak prime.
It can be written as a sum of positive squares in only one way, i.e., 6375543409 + 1325833744 = 79847^2 + 36412^2 .
It is a cyclic number.
It is not a de Polignac number, because 7701377153 - 28 = 7701376897 is a prime.
It is a super-3 number, since 3×77013771533 (a number of 31 digits) contains 333 as substring. Note that it is a super-d number also for d = 2.
It is a self number, because there is not a number n which added to its sum of digits gives 7701377153.
It is not a weakly prime, because it can be changed into another prime (7701377353) by changing a digit.
It is a pernicious number, because its binary representation contains a prime number (13) of ones.
It is a polite number, since it can be written as a sum of consecutive naturals, namely, 3850688576 + 3850688577.
It is an arithmetic number, because the mean of its divisors is an integer number (3850688577).
Almost surely, 27701377153 is an apocalyptic number.
It is an amenable number.
7701377153 is a deficient number, since it is larger than the sum of its proper divisors (1).
7701377153 is an equidigital number, since it uses as much as digits as its factorization.
7701377153 is an odious number, because the sum of its binary digits is odd.
The product of its (nonzero) digits is 108045, while the sum is 41.
The square root of 7701377153 is about 87757.4905805767. The cubic root of 7701377153 is about 1974.7985397669.
The spelling of 7701377153 in words is "seven billion, seven hundred one million, three hundred seventy-seven thousand, one hundred fifty-three".
